Description

Intellectual Capital is all knowledge assets that can be differentiated between stakeholderresources and structural resources. This research aims to analyze the influence of the audit committee and audit quality on intellectual capital disclosure and to analyze whether there is a role for free cash flow as a moderating variable in the influenceof the audit committee and audit quality on the company's intellectual capital disclosure. This research uses a population of banking companies listed on the Indonesian capital market (BEI). This research sample consists of 30 banking companies whose datacan be used for this research with a research period of 5 (five) years, from 2017-2022 where the total analysis data units that can be processed for this research amount to a total of 150 analysis data units. This existing data was processed with the helpof statistical tools SPSS software version 26.00.By using multiple regression analysis to test the hypothesis in this research, the following research results can be produced: (1) The Audit Committee has a significant effect on Intellectual Capital disclosure; (2) Audit quality has a significant effect on Intellectual Capital disclosure; (3) Free Cash Flow moderatesthe relationship between the Audit Committee regarding Intellectual Capital disclosure; (4) Free Cash Flow moderatesthe relationship between Audit Quality and Intellectual Capital disclosure.Limitations in the research include that the audit committee is only assessed from the number of committees in the company so that in further research the audit committee can be assessed from the number of meetings held. Further research is recommended toexpand sectors other than banking to be used as research samples, such as the energy sector or other sectors in the Indonesian capital market
